General Info
In Block
18a630f054c06c8b6232206529dc5b90eedcfe2a24c085845f87bc3cdf0e5dc5
In block height
Total Input
2339559.79598915 RDD
Total Output
2340170.35499105 RDD
Transaction Details
Fee
0 RDD
mined Fri, 13 Apr 2018 23:08:04 UTC
From
1169801.57598915 RDDFrom
1169758.22 RDD